The Bicycle Part and Accessory market is propelled by a confluence of powerful drivers that collectively contribute to its robust growth trajectory. A primary driver is the increasing global adoption of cycling, spurred by heightened awareness of health and environmental benefits. Governments and municipal authorities worldwide are investing in cycling infrastructure, making cycling a more viable and attractive mode of transport and recreation. This infrastructure development, coupled with public health campaigns promoting active lifestyles, directly translates into greater demand for bicycles and, consequently, their parts and accessories.
Another significant driver is the rapid technological advancement within the industry. Innovations in materials science, such as lightweight carbon fiber and advanced aluminum alloys, enhance product performance and durability. Furthermore, the integration of smart technologies, including GPS tracking, IoT sensors, and electronic shifting systems, offers enhanced functionality and user experience, attracting tech-savvy consumers. The growing popularity of e-bikes represents a unique and powerful driver, as they require specialized, often higher-value components, and open up cycling to a broader demographic, including older riders or those seeking assistance on challenging terrains. Finally, rising disposable incomes in emerging economies and a strong cycling culture in developed regions enable consumers to invest in premium components and accessories, further stimulating market expansion.

Despite the optimistic growth projections, the Bicycle Part and Accessory market faces several restraints that could impede its expansion. One significant challenge is the volatility of raw material prices, including aluminum, steel, carbon fiber, and rubber. Fluctuations in these commodity prices directly impact manufacturing costs, leading to higher product prices for consumers or reduced profit margins for manufacturers. This unpredictability can make long-term planning and investment more difficult for market players.
Another key restraint is the issue of supply chain disruptions, as evidenced by recent global events. Dependency on specific regions for component manufacturing and complex international logistics chains can lead to delays, shortages, and increased shipping costs. This vulnerability affects product availability and can frustrate both manufacturers and consumers. Furthermore, market saturation in certain developed regions, particularly for traditional bicycle components, means that growth in these areas may primarily rely on replacement sales or upgrades rather than new bike purchases. Lastly, the relatively high cost of premium and technologically advanced bicycle components can act as a barrier to entry for budget-conscious consumers, limiting the broader adoption of high-end parts and accessories.

The Bicycle Part and Accessory market, while buoyant, faces distinct challenges that require strategic navigation. One primary challenge is the rapid pace of technological obsolescence, particularly with the rise of e-bikes and smart components. Manufacturers must continuously innovate and adapt to new standards, materials, and digital integrations, which demands significant R&D investment and can lead to shorter product lifecycles for existing inventory. Failure to keep pace can result in diminished competitiveness and inventory write-offs.
Another significant hurdle is the pervasive issue of counterfeit products. The proliferation of fake or substandard bicycle parts and accessories not only undermines brand reputation and legitimate sales but also poses serious safety risks to consumers. Combating counterfeiting requires robust intellectual property protection, stringent quality control measures, and proactive enforcement. Furthermore, evolving regulatory landscapes, especially concerning e-bike classifications, battery safety standards, and import tariffs, can create complexities for global manufacturers and distributors, requiring constant vigilance and adaptation to remain compliant across diverse markets. Global economic uncertainties, including inflation and potential recessions, can also temper consumer spending on non-essential items like high-end bicycle accessories, impacting market demand.
